Job Description: We are seeking a highly motivated Postdoctoral Researcher in Plant Pathology to join a multidisciplinary research team focused on economically important diseases affecting California strawberry production. The successful candidate will conduct innovative applied research focused on reducing food waste in the field through disease prevention, addressing critical disease management challenges facing one of California’s most valuable specialty crops. This position offers the opportunity to work closely with growers, industry stakeholders, and a collaborative team of scientists dedicated to improving strawberry production through research and innovation. Economically important diseases contributing directly to food waste in the field include those caused by soilborne pathogens (Macrophomia, Fusarium, Verticillium and Phytophthora as well as foliar and fruit pathogens (Botrytis, Rhizopus and Podosphaera) and others.
